The Toolkit is designed to assist and inform forest sector lending and investment decisions, specifically focusing on the production and processing of forest products, and carbon and ecosystem services markets. The Toolkit includes information and specific advice, in the form of questions, for finance officers to evaluate risk, manage investment portfolios, develop forest sector investment policies, and sustainable procurement.

Traceability

The Toolkit provides a general, high-level overview of different sustainability aspects and issues along supply chains of forest products. The Toolkit also provides advice and information for financial institutions to assess and manage risk, depending on the country of origin of the products involved, and the location of operations.

Information Accuracy

The Toolkit provides general information about third-party verification systems, including SFM certification systems. It also provides links to SFM certification case studies, and advice about self and third-party performance monitoring, and stakeholder engagement to verify information.

Legality

The Toolkit provides a general overview of legality and illegal activities in the forestry sector. It also provides general information about emerging demand-side legality requirements, such as the U.S. Lacey Act and FLEGT. The Toolkit also includes case studies.

SFM

The Toolkit provides general information about Sustainable Forest Management; specific SFM topics include: forest conversion, GMOs, exotic species, use of chemicals, forest restoration, and clearcuts. Plantations are covered extensively, as well as information about SFM certification systems.
